Festive-smelling soy candle melts

These soy melts are an excellent gift for teachers, and they’re very easy to create once you have everything you need. Choosing a pine needle or Christmas-type fragrance adds a beautiful aroma to your gift! By Kineta Booker

You’ll need:

  • A pot or a stainless steel bowl
  • A Pyrex jug or something similar – with a handle
  • Mini cupcake tray or silicone moulds
  • Wooden knife (or something similar)
  • Spoon
  • Pot mat
  • Soy wax
  • Fragrance oil
  • Stovetop
  • Water

Directions:

  • Put half a pot or steel bowl of water on the stove to heat up.
  • Measure out 1 cup of soy wax into a Pyrex jug and place into the bowl of hot water.
  • When soy starts to melt, stir with wooden knife until all melted.
  • Take jug out of the bowl of water and place on a pot mat, and add 2T of fragrance to melted wax and stir well.
  • Pour wax mixture into moulds and allow to cool on the bench.
  • Once cold, pop into a gift bag with a note, saying what they are and reminding people they’re not for eating!

TIPS:

  • You’ll want a jug that has a pouring spout.
  • Don’t allow the jug to touch the bottom of the pot.
